Population in 2011: 1,693. Population change since 2000: +20.2%
Males: 914  (54.0%)
Females: 779  (46.0%)

Median resident age:  30.4 years
Utah median age:  32.6 years

Zip codes: 84021.

Estimated median household income in 2009: $46,528 (it was $32,426 in 2000)

Earthquake activity:

Duchesne-area historical earthquake activity is significantly below Utah state average. It is 30%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 4/17/2003 at 01:04:19, a magnitude 4.7 (4.7 MB, 4.4 ML, Depth: 0.2 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: IV - V) earthquake occurred 89.4 miles away from the city center
On 3/7/2000 at 02:16:04, a magnitude 4.3 (4.3 MB, 4.2 ML, Depth: 1.1 mi) earthquake occurred 36.9 miles away from Duchesne center
On 3/16/1992 at 14:42:49, a magnitude 4.4 (4.4 MB, 4.2 ML, Depth: 7.6 mi) earthquake occurred 89.1 miles away from the city center
On 1/6/1996 at 12:55:58, a magnitude 4.3 (4.3 MB, 4.2 MD, Depth: 0.4 mi) earthquake occurred 76.6 miles away from the city center
On 1/30/2000 at 14:46:51, a magnitude 4.4 (4.4 MB, Depth: 0.6 mi) earthquake occurred 97.5 miles away from Duchesne center
On 8/6/2007 at 08:48:40, a magnitude 4.2 (4.2 MB, 3.9 ML, Depth: 1.0 mi) earthquake occurred 65.7 miles away from the city center
Magnitude types: body-wave magnitude (MB), duration magnitude (MD), local magnitude (ML)

Religion statistics for Duchesne (based on Duchesne County data)

Percentage of population affiliated with a religious congregations: 75.68%
Here75.7%
USA50.2%

Breakdown of population affiliated with a religious congregations

NameLDS (Mormon) ChurchSouthern Baptist ConventionCatholic ChurchAssemblies of GodOther
Adherents95.0%2.3%1.4%1.0%0.4%
Congregations82.4%5.9%2.9%2.9%5.9%
Source: Jones, Dale E., et al. 2002. Congregations and Membership in the United States 2000. Nashville, TN: Glenmary Research Center.
